+The shl and shr instructions are often documented to take both a Vx and a
+Vy argument. It’s a bit unclear what the behaviour here is meant to be.
+The original CHIP-8 implementation shifted Vy by 1 and stored the result
+in Vx. Some GitHub projects shift the value in Vx by the value in Vy.
+Ahoy takes the approach of SCHIP where Vx is shifted by 1 and Vy is
+ignored. The Ahoy assembler does not recognize a second Vy argument to
+either instruction.

@@ -0,0 +1,46 @@
+program = {line};
+line = {label}, [operation], EOL;
+label = IDENT, ':';
+
+operation = add | and | bcd | call
+ | cls | drw | hex | jp
+ | ld | or | ret | rnd
+ | rstr | se | shl | shr
+ | sknp | skp | sne | stor
+ | sub | subn | sys | xor
+ | db;
+
+add = "add", ((vreg, vreg) | (vreg, BYTE) | ("i", vreg));
+and = "and", vreg, vreg;
+bcd = "bcd", vreg;
+call = "call", addr;
+cls = "cls";
+drw = "drw", vreg, vreg, NIBBL;
+hex = "hex", vreg;
+jp = "jp", ["v0"], addr;
+ld = "ld", ((vreg, (vreg | BYTE | "dt" | "k"))
+ | ("i", addr)
+ | ("dt", vreg)
+ | ("st", vreg));
+or = "or", vreg, vreg;
+ret = "ret";
+rnd = "rnd", vreg, BYTE;
+rstr = "rstr", vreg;
+se = "se", vreg, (vreg | BYTE);
+shl = "shl", vreg;
+shr = "shr", vreg;
+sknp = "sknp", vreg;
+skp = "skp", vreg;
+sne = "sne", vreg, (vreg | BYTE);
+stor = "stor", vreg;
+sub = "sub", vreg, vreg;
+subn = "subn", vreg, vreg;
+sys = "sys", addr;
+xor = "xor", vreg, vreg;
+db = "db", {(BYTE | STRING)};
+
+addr = ADDR | IDENT;
+vreg = "v0" | "v1" | "v2" | "v3"
+ | "v4" | "v5" | "v6" | "v7"
+ | "v8" | "v9" | "va" | "vb"
+ | "vc" | "vd" | "ve" | "vf";
